Exclusively مقابل Just مقابل Merely مقابل Only
متى تستخدم كل واحدة في الإنجليزية، مع المعنى والسجل والأمثلة.

| Exclusively | Just | Merely | Only |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| النطق | 🇬🇧 /["/ɪkˈskluːsɪvli/"]/🇺🇸 /["/ɪkˈskluːsɪvli/"]/ | 🇬🇧 /["/dʒʌst/"]/🇺🇸 /["/dʒʌst/"]/ | 🇬🇧 /["/ˈmɪəli/"]/🇺🇸 /["/ˈmɪrli/"]/ | 🇬🇧 /["/ˈəʊnli/"]/🇺🇸 /["/ˈəʊnli/"]/ |
| المعنى | Only for one group or purpose. | Only or exactly. | only or just | just one or a single type of something |
| مثال | The resort caters almost exclusively for a high-society public. | I just finished my homework. | It is **not merely** a job, but a way of life. | She is the only person I trust. |
| السجل | رسمي | محايد | محايد | محايد |
| مدى الشيوع | أعلى 3000 (شائعة) | أعلى 1000 (شائعة جدًا) | أعلى 2000 (شائعة) | أعلى 1000 (شائعة جدًا) |
| مستوى CEFR | C1 | A1 | C1 | A1 |
| قسم الكلام | adverb | adverb | adverb | adjective |
| المتلازمات اللفظية | exclusively for, exclusively available, exclusively focused | just finished, just in case, just a moment | merely a suggestion, merely a formality, merely a coincidence | only one, only child, only option, only when, only time |
| الأضداد | inclusively, generally | unjust, unfair | significantly, substantially, greatly | multiple, various, some |
| أخطاء شائعة | Used 'exclusively' when describing multiple groups instead of just one., Confused with 'exclusionary', which refers to limiting access., Misused in informal contexts where simpler language is preferred. | Confused with 'fair' meaning just/balanced., Overused in formal contexts., Misplaced 'just' leading to unclear sentences. | Using 'merely' in overly formal situations where simpler language is preferred., Mixing 'merely' with negative meanings when it should indicate neutrality., Confusing 'merely' with 'barely' which implies a lesser degree. | Using 'only' in the wrong position, changing the meaning., Confusing 'the only' with 'only'., Overusing 'only', leading to awkward sentences. |
| ملاحظات الاستخدام | Used in formal contexts to emphasize that something is limited to one type or group. It may not be suitable in casual conversations where simpler words like 'only' suffice. | Use 'just' to indicate something that is recent or to emphasize that something is the only thing or the most simple example. It might be informal or casual when used in conversations. | Use 'merely' to emphasize that something is simple or not important. It fits well in both spoken and written contexts, but avoid using it in very casual conversations. | Use 'only' to restrict meaning. It’s often used to clarify that nothing else is included. Avoid using it excessively, as it can sound limiting or exclusive. |
